Products Description
1 The XW-CT4008-5V6A-S1 Battery Tester device is an eight-channel battery analyzer that analyzes polymer and cylindrical batteries with a current range of 0.5 mA to 6000 mA up to 5 V. When the channels are connected in parallel, the current can reach up to 12000 mA.
2 The battery test system provides most of the applications in the battery testing field, such as electrode material research, battery performance testing, small-scale battery formation, capacity grading, battery pack testing, etc.
3 The XW-CT-4000 test system has a faster sampling speed and comes with a DC resistance test function. It also adds a channel paralleling function that extends the current to twice the normal range.
4 If you are using this tester to test ultracapacitors, select model XW-CT-4008-S1-F with a minimum discharge voltage of up to 0 V. It is suitable for testing ultracapacitors, nickel-metal hydride (NiMH) batteries, nickel-chromium (NiCr) batteries, and a variety of rechargeable batteries.
